What the Team is Known For

Linklaters advises on a broad suite of legal matters from its Tokyo office, including infrastructure, LNG and renewable power projects. The team leverages a comprehensive international network to advise Japanese lenders and sponsors on an array of complex cross-border financings. The firm advises on projects across Asia, Europe, the USA and the Middle East, as well as in Japan, and is notably active in the offshore wind space.

Work Highlights

Provided by Chambers

  • Linklaters advised SMBC as sole mandated lead arranger and lender on its JPY70.3 billion green loan to AESC Ibaraki.

  • Linklaters acted for the lenders on the AUD5.5 billion financing of Blackstone's acquisition of AirTrunk, a leading Asia Pacific data centre platform, to support the acquisition and ongoing expansion plans across the region.
